The roof of Newport Cathedral

Newport St Woolos Cathedral requires urgent repairs to its historical building

Newport Cathedral Emergency Campaign is focused on raising at least £1.5m for urgent restoration and repair work. The roof of Newport Cathedral is reaching a critical stage and work must begin as soon as possible. There are also other repairs needed to ensure the Cathedral can be enjoyed now and for future generations of worshippers and visitors.

The cathedral has set up a Fundraising Team that is dedicated to reach the target of £1.5m needed.
